Abstract

This talk will present YAGO. YAGO is a large ontology, which currently
contains more than 2 million entities and close to 20 million facts
about them. The talk will explain how YAGO was constructed and how we
represent YAGO's knowledge. It will also introduce the projects LEILA and SOFIE.
They use linguistic analysis and logical reasoning to extract new
information for YAGO from Web sources. The talk concludes with some
examples for applications of YAGO.
